Islamabad: In Punjab, Overseas Pakistanis Commission is working tirelessly to facilitate overseas Pakistanis under one roof, for solving their issues at the earliest.
In a statement, Overseas Pakistanis Commissioner Syed Khadim Abbas said a total of 1282 complaints filed by Pakistani expats have been solved during the last eight weeks.
He praised the effectiveness of weekly meetings to gauge the Commission's progress on a regular basis
